Included among these twisted tales - of psychos, schizoids & serial killers, many with a supernatural twist - is Reggie Oliver's revival of Edgar Allan Poe's wily French detective, C. Auguste Dupin, a new Bryant & May London mystery from Christopher Fowler, child-actor-turned-private-eye Marty Burns investigating a quirky Hollywood case by Jay Russell & Michael Marshall revisiting 'The Straw Men' conspiracy. Alongside one of Robert Bloch's most iconic stories, there's an original wraparound sequence in the style of the author by John Llewellyn Probert. With classic reprints by R. Chetwynd-Hayes, Basil Copper & Dennis Etchison, original fiction by Peter Crowther, Brian Hodge, Richard Christian Matheson, Paul McAuley, Lisa Morton, Robert Shearman, Steve Rasnic Tem & others, you'd have to be out of your mind not to take a stab at these stories.
